CHAPTER 438. ENFORCEABILITY OF RESIDENTIAL CONSTRUCTION ARBITRATION AWARDS

PROPERTY CODE

TITLE 16. TEXAS RESIDENTIAL CONSTRUCTION COMMISSION ACT

SUBTITLE E. RESIDENTIAL CONSTRUCTION ARBITRATION

CHAPTER 438. ENFORCEABILITY OF RESIDENTIAL CONSTRUCTION

ARBITRATION AWARDS

Sec. 438.001. GROUNDS FOR VACATING AWARD. In addition to

grounds for vacating an arbitration award under Section 171.088,

Civil Practice and Remedies Code, on application of a party, a

court shall vacate an award in a residential construction

arbitration upon a showing of manifest disregard for Texas law.

Added by Acts 2003, 78th Leg., ch. 458, Sec. 1.01, eff. Sept. 1,

2003.
